It's a complicated system because it's a merger of two technologies. If the solar-powered systems could provide enough battery space/life to their customers, they might not need to plug into the grid at all. This would reduce the number of customers on the grid, but it would also remove the responsibility for the utility company to maintain those houses.

In the meantime, it's a muddled mess. But for the record, those prices are still lower than a lot of places. Enjoy the cheaper power!
